How to Take a Stake in India's Progress With a Punt on a Port
By Malcolm Stacey | Thursday 14 April 2016
Hello Share Mashers. Perhaps it’s time we looked at an unusual share which I brought to your attention once or twice last year. Skil Ports and Logistics (SPL) has a big project in the making. This means it cannot make profits now and all our hopes are in the future. But the scheme has real potential in a country which has the attention of the investing world.
China has knocked the world’s confidence in shares by a slow-down in its growth. The Brazilian economy is not what it was. But India has not knocked confidence and its potential still excites punters like us.
Skil Ports is making a port complex very close to the very populated Mumbai. If you look at its website, you’ll see how it's going about it, with snazzy overhead footage taken from drones. It’s worth a peek for the entertainment value alone.
Although the port is not yet in operation, the company had a cash position last year of £40 million. it also has a generous credit facility in place.
Last September, the share had a value of 37p. Currently it’s about 69p. So its nearly doubled in just over 6 months. As the project gets nearer to completion, the share price should rise nicely, in my view. The company has estimated that the facility will become operational in December, but suggest the timetable may change with events.
The company acknowledges that some of the work has taken longer than expected. But that is par for the course with massive building programmes begun from scratch. And if you look at the drone video you can see they building is going well.
This is probably a convenient opportunity to take advantage of India’s ambition and march into modernity. It is exporting a lot and importing a lot - and this, remember will be a spanking new port serving a very populated part of the country.
